Erb's palsy affects the brachialplexus in the infant's neck, shoulders, and arms. The brachial region is comprised of thousands of nerves which act as a network of communication between your brain and muscles. Damage to this nerve can cause muscle weakness and hinder a baby from moving his or her arm.
This condition is often caused by medical mistakes or negligence that causes an unsettling delivery. Many cases of erb's palsy are avoidable with proper monitoring and care during the pregnancy, labor and delivery.
Shoulder dystocia may occur during difficult deliveries and breech presentations. It occurs when the medical professionals must quickly pull a baby from the birth canal or exert pressure to lift a breech baby out of the pelvic bone of the mother, which can stretch the shoulder and upper arm nerves.
The most common form of erb's psy is neuropraxia, a condition that results from the stretching or shocking of nerve fibers. This type of erb's syndrome is treated over time and generally does not require surgery. However, some children may have permanent disability.
